The next step is to dig out the lawn ... WebThe first pond ledge is typically 6 to 10 inches deep and should be dug around the perimeter of the entire pond. Remember, this ledge should be covered in gravel, so a ledge that is six inches deep will become a ledge that’s four inches deep after the gravel is installed. Ledges can vary according to their usage, but they do not have to be perfect.

WebA wildlife pond should have lots of shallow water – roughly 50% shallows, and the deep area is not more than 30 cm. The standard advice that you need to dig down to 50 cm or 60 cm or whatever the writer thinks applies only to fish ponds. The reason you’re told to do this is that the pond might freeze solid. Web2. Web31 de jul. de 2024 · If warm-water fish production is the major objective of a pond, the pond needs to be at least 10 to 12 feet deep. If creating native wildlife habitat is the goal, a pond needs to be 4 to 6 feet deep.
